How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Warner?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Warner Studio Apartments | $1,327 | $1,215 | $1,525 |
Warner 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,255 | $675 | $2,215 |
Warner 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,492 | $768 | $2,700 |
Warner 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,874 | $750 | $3,693 |
Warner 4 Bedroom Apartments | $875 | $875 | $875 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Warner
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Warner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Warner ranges from $675 to $2,215 with an average monthly rent of $1,255.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Warner c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Warner range from $768 to $2,700.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,492.
How expensive are Warner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 25 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Warner on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$750 to $3,693 - averaging $1,874 for the location.
